Currently, lipogenic and adipokine gene expression patterns in different fat depots during long-term feed restriction in growing lambs are poorly understood. This study aimed to determine the effects of long-term nutritional deficiency on lipogenic and adipokine gene expression in subcutaneous and visceral fat depots in lambs. Twenty male lambs (4 months old; 21.81±0.75kg body weight) were randomly assigned to either control or feed-restricted groups. After 60 days of maintenance-level feed restriction, femoral, omental, mesenteric, epicardial, and perirenal fat were collected. Gene expressions were estimated by quantitative real-time PCR, and plasma parameters were also determined. The results showed that feed restriction increased the plasma concentration of NEFA (P<0.05) at 30 days, and decreased the plasma concentration of triglycerides, glucose, and insulin (P<0.05) at 30 days and 60 days. Feed restriction decreased lipogenic gene expression (acetyl coenzyme A carboxylase alpha and fatty acid synthase) in all five fat depots. The related key regulating gene PPARγ mRNA decreased (P<0.05) in femoral, omental, and mesenteric fat depots, while sterol regulatory element binding transcription factor 1 decreased (P<0.05) in femoral fat depots. Perilipin, as a barrier to lipolysis, decreased (P<0.05) in femoral, omental and perirenal fat depots of the feed restriction group. Adipose tissue-derived hormone leptin mRNA decreased (P<0.05) in all five fat depots, while adiponectin decreased (P<0.05) only in omental, mesenteric, and epicardial depots. Macrophage marker CD68 mRNA increased (P<0.05) in femoral and mesenteric fat depots. In addition, tumor necrosis factor-α mRNA increased in femoral, omental, and mesenteric depots, whereas IL-1β mRNA increased in femoral and perirenal depots. IL-6 expression decreased in femoral, omental, and epicardial fat depot at the end of feed restriction. Nutritional deficiency induced different changes in lipogenic and adipokine gene expression between visceral and subcutaneous adipose tissue. The decreased leptin, adiponectin, and increased inflammatory factors may inhibit lipogenesis and stimulate lipolysis to protect the body against the threat of starvation.

To establish SD rat models of hyperlipemia and fatty liver,the SD rats were randomly divided into two groups,and then were continuously fed a normal diet and high- fat diet for 30 d,respectively. The levels of serum triglyceride( TG),total cholesterol( TC),high density lipoprotein( HDL),low density lipoprotein( LDL),and bile acid in the SD rats were determined. The wet weight of rat liver was taken to calculate the liver index( the ratio of liver wet weight to body weight in the rat),and a small piece of liver tissue was taken and fixed in 10% neutral formalin solution,and then the histopathological examination was conducted under a microscope using hematoxylin- eosin( HE) staining. The results showed that the contents of serum TC and LDL in the high- fat model group were extremely significantly increased( P 0. 01) compare with the control group,and the content of serum HDL in the high- fat model group was extremely significantly lower( P 0. 01) than that of the control group; the liver index,bile acid index of the SD rats in the high- fat model group were extremely significantly higher( P 0. 01) than those in the control group. The results of histopathological examination showed that the structure and contour of hepatic lobular of the SD rats in the high- fat model group basically disappeared,and the hepatocyte morphology was irregular; most of hepatocytes were swelling with ballooning degeneration,and vacuolar degeneration could be seen in the hepatocytes,and some hepatocytes appeared lytic necrosis. The results indicate that using the high- fat diet to feed the SD rats for 30 d,may occur hyperlipemia,which causes enlargement of the liver and fatty liver,and some hepatocytes appear lytic necrosis.
Bluetongue is a kind of vector- borne infectious diseases that mainly affect domestic and wild ruminants,which is caused by bluetongue virus through Culicoides biting midges. There are 26 serotypes of bluetongue virus spreading around the world,and there is no cross- immunity between the serotypes. Bluetongue virus mainly infects sheep,goats,cattle,deer,and other ruminant animals. It can cause varying degrees of clinical symptoms,and even leads to the deaths of ruminant animals. There are many ways to detect the bluetongue virus,which are mainly composed of serology and molecular biology. This paper reviews the research processes including the prevalence and distribution of bluetongue disease,features of the pathogen,its transmission media,the pathogenesis and clinical symptoms,diagnostic techniques,vaccines,and so on.
Objective]To establish a duplex PCR assay for simultaneous and quick detection of sheep-originated clinical isolates of Enterococcus and Enterococcus faecium. [Methods]The genus specific and species specific primers for Enterococcus and Enterococcus faecium targeting at 16S rDNA and ddl gene were designed respectively, and the reaction system of duplex PCR assay was determined. The specificity and sensitivity of the established duplex PCR assay were evaluated. The simulated bacterial infection blood samples were prepared by using healthy sheep blood and mixed bacterial solution and were used to verify the specificity and sensitivity of the established duplex PCR assay in detection of clinical samples. [Results]The results showed that the duplex PCR assay was able to specifically amplify the DNA fragments of 294 bp from Enterococcus and 557 bp from Enterococcus faecium,but was negative for other common animal-originated pathogenic bacteria. The detection limits of the assay for Enterococcus and Enterococcus faecium were 5.71×10-5 ng/μL and 5.71×10-4 ng/μL, respectively. The duplex PCR assay was able to specifically detect the Enterococcus and Enterococcus faecium in simulated bacterial infection blood samples, and the detection limit for Enterococcus faecium was 1×101 CFU/mL. [Conclusion]It was indicated that the established duplex PCR assay is specific and sensitive for detection of clinical Enterococcus and Enterococcus faecium isolates.

To investigate the prevalence of bluetongue disease(BT) in Inner Mongolia, a total of 212 blood samples were collected from ruminant livestock in different regions of Inner Mongolia in 2013, and subjected to detections by competitive ELISA(C-ELISA) and nested RT-PCR methods. The results showed that the BT positive rates of samples were 35.85%(76/212)detected by C-ELISA and 28.77%(61/212) by RT-PCR. In addition, the BT virus(BTV) infection rate was 21.25%(17/80) in sheep, 35.35%(41/116) in cashmere goats, and 18.75%(3/16) in bovine. However, different feeding methods also had an impact on BTV infection. The BTV positive rates were 16.67%(1/6) and 29.13%(60/206) for livestock raising in pen-stabling and non-pen stabling, respectively. These data demonstrated that the BTV was widely prevalence in Inner Mongolia, therefore it is necessary to strengthen the detection and prevention of this disease.
